Fishing for Success

Fishing for Success (FFS), part of the UF/IFAS Fisheries and Aquatic Sciences program, hosts fishing days and other programs to get children interested in fisheries and aquatic environmental sciences.

What they do: Fishing for Success has many programs, including Family Fishing Days, which are open to the community.  Family Fishing Days provides families a special opportunity to fish in stocked ponds on the grounds of the UF Fisheries and Aquatic Sciences.  November 8, 2008 is the last Family Fishing Day for 2008.  Fishing for Success also has on-site tours, hands-on activities, demonstrations, and off-site tours. 

What YOU can do to help: Volunteers are needed on Family Fishing Days to help with registration, setup, food preparation, and to check fishing gear, bait hooks, measure fish, weigh fish, and release fish.  Donations are also needed: bait, tackle, prizes, trophies, food, and drinks.
